Crispy on the outside, soft and flavorful inside — these easy stuffed pastry pockets are perfect for breakfast, snacks, or a light dinner.

📝 Ingredients
- 1 sheet puff pastry (store-bought or homemade)
- 150–200 g cheese (feta, mozzarella, or mixed)
- 1 egg (for filling or brushing)
- 1–2 tablespoons sour cream or yogurt (optional, for creamier filling)
- Pinch of salt
- Black pepper to taste
- 1 egg (for brushing on top)
👩🍳 Instructions
1️⃣ Prepare the Filling
In a bowl, mix cheese, 1 egg, sour cream (if using), salt, and pepper until combined.
2️⃣ Cut the Pastry
Roll out the puff pastry and cut into squares.
3️⃣ Fill & Fold
Place a spoonful of filling in the center of each square.
Fold into triangles or rectangles and press edges firmly with a fork to seal.
4️⃣ Brush & Bake
Brush tops with beaten egg.
Bake at 200°C (400°F) for about 18–22 minutes, until golden and puffed.
